Birchwood Casey makes a "swab on" product called "Aluminum Black" which will blacken scratches in aluminum. Don't try to color a large area with it or it will resemble a bad water color...

I use a black lacquer spray paint. The stuff for engines & barbeque pits works fine. Spray some on a plastic lid of some sort & apply to the scratch with a tooth pick.
